How Common Is The Last Name Eggels? popularity and diffusion
The last name is the 940,398th most widespread surname on earth, borne by approximately 1 in 26,120,236 people. Eggels is primarily found in Europe, where 91 percent of Eggels are found; 89 percent are found in Western Europe and 89 percent are found in Germanic Europe.
It is most widely held in The Netherlands, where it is carried by 224 people, or 1 in 75,389. In The Netherlands it is most numerous in: Limburg, where 68 percent are found, North Brabant, where 17 percent are found and North Holland, where 4 percent are found. Beside The Netherlands this surname exists in 9 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 6 percent are found and New Zealand, where 6 percent are found.
Eggels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Eggels has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name decreased 75 percent between 1880 and 2014.
